  • Re: 1991 Ford Ranger low power to fuel pump??? [ugly_gremlin]

    Written by: bolivar on May 26, 2010 6:48:38 PM

    Lots of problems on Rangers with the fuel pump relay. Bad contacts inside might let the pump still work or be dropping some voltage there. The relays are usually beside or inside the fuse box under the hood. There are from 1 to 3 identical relays there. You can swap them around, but a new relay is only about $25.   • no...

    Written by: mjbwrtr on Jun 7, 2004 8:13:59 PM

    the 2.9 was the engine ford put in the 4x4 rangers from 87 to 1990. in 1991 they went to the 3.0 which is a totally different engine that was designed for the taurus. the 2.9 is more of a truck engine...it gets its torque lower in rpms. the 3.0 is more reliable. i have a 4.0 (which IS a stroked 2.9) and it is a great engine...go for it!
